This writ petition was filed assailing the notice dated 16.12.2016 issued by the advocate-commissioner pursuant to the order dated 29.01.2016 passed by the Chief Metropolitan Magistrate, Hyderabad, in exercise of power under Section 14 of the Securitisation and Reconstruction of Financial Assets and Enforcement of Security Interest Act, 2002 (for short, the SARFAESI Act). By order dated 29.12.2016, this Court granted interim stay of the warrant issued to the advocatecommissioner. 2.
It is now brought to the notice of this Court that Section 17 of the SARFAESI Act was amended by Act No.44 of 2016 whereby Section 17(4)(A) was inserted therein with effect from 01.09.2016. By virtue of this statutory provision, any person claiming tenancy or leasehold rights over a secured asset is also given the right to approach the Debts Recovery Tribunal under Section 17(1) of the SARFAESI Act. This being the statutory position obtaining as on today, we are of the opinion that it is not necessary for this Court to adjudicate the issues sought to be raised in this writ petition as the petitioner is provided an efficacious remedy under Section 17(4)(A) of the SARFAESI Act.
3.
The writ petition is accordingly disposed of granting leave to the petitioner to avail statutory remedy aforestated within four weeks from today. The interim order dated 29.12.2016 shall remain operative during
such period. Pending miscellaneous petitions shall stand closed. No order as to costs.
